A sturdy sans with uniform strokes, generous counters, and a largely geometric construction. Round letters (O, C, G) read as near-circular with smooth curves, while straight-sided forms (E, F, H, N) are crisp and squared-off. Corners are generally softened by subtle rounding and the lowercase relies on simple, open shapes with single-storey a and g. The overall color on the page is dense but even, with stable proportions and clear interior spaces that keep the boldness from clogging at display sizes.

This font is well suited to headlines, packaging, and poster work where a strong, clean sans is needed. Its open counters and simple lowercase also make it a good option for UI labels, navigation elements, and short text blocks that need firmness without looking rigid.

The tone is modern and matter-of-fact, with a friendly openness from the large apertures and rounded bowls. It feels confident and practical rather than quirky, projecting clarity and directness suitable for contemporary branding and interface-forward design.

The design appears intended to deliver a contemporary geometric sans voice with high impact and reliable clarity. It prioritizes sturdy shapes, smooth curves, and straightforward letterforms to stay legible and consistent across bold display applications.

Distinctive details include a short tail on the Q, a compact, straightforward r, and numerals that lean toward simple, geometric silhouettes. The punctuation and spacing in the sample text present an even rhythm and a solid, headline-ready presence.
